π Key Responsibilities
β
Develop marketing strategy covering product portfolio planning, global market penetration, and branding build-up
β
Develop annual marketing plan, set up marketing goals and key projects to execute the marketing strategy and achieve the financial goal
β
Work with C-Suite executives to develop or revise company branding, image, messaging, and presence globally or tailor regionally if required
β
Develop and refine market and competitive intelligence programs and provide input on competitive strategies and strategic development of future services, technologies, and products
β
Present to Senior Leadership on marketing programs, effectiveness, and ROI analysis
β
Lead regional marketing teams to work with Business Development and Sales Operations to create marketing initiatives focused on lead generation
β
Lead marketing teams to evaluate, select, develop, and coordinate company or service branding, image, messaging, and presence through multiple marketing channels
β
Lead marketing teams to drive, create, and execute key technical/operational messages and align with appropriate company technical stakeholders/experts (KOLs) through multiple channels

π― Required Qualifications
Education: Minimum of Bachelorβs degree in life sciences; Graduate degree in life sciences (M.S., Ph.D.) and MBA preferred but not required
Experience: At least 10 years of healthcare, life science, or pharma/biopharma contract services company marketing management experience; At least 5 years of successful marketing management experience within the CMO/CDMO/CRO space preferred but not required
Required Skills:
- Fluency in English and Chinese languages; strong written and oral communication skills in each language
- Experience and success in the management and execution of a wide variety of programs and tactics across multiple marketing channels
- Strong gravitas and team and relationship building skills
- Ability to travel as needed to support marketing teams or the organization at various sites or industry events
Preferred Skills:
- Experience in the life sciences industry and familiarity with CDMO/CRO services
- Proven track record in global marketing and brand management

Company Description:
- GenScript Biotech Corporation accelerates innovation in biotech and healthcare by providing researchers and companies with the building blocks needed to develop groundbreaking treatments and products
- Guided by its mission to Make People and Nature Healthier Through Biotechnology, and its role as a trusted global leader, GenScript has a team of over 5,500 employees and has served more than 200,000 customers across over 100 countries and regions
Company Specialties:
- Gene synthesis
- Peptide synthesis
- Protein expression
- Antibody services
- Drug discovery services
- Industrial synthetic biology products
- Gene editing
- Gene therapy
- Cell therapy
